Farley Versus Swayze

Remember when fat boy Chris Farley
Competed against Patrick Swayze
On Saturday Night Live
Judges couldn’t decide
Picking one dancer made them crazy

In the end it’s Swayze who prevailed
Farley’s dancing career was curtailed
When he danced, his belly
Shook like tubs of jelly
As an erotic dancer he failed

After a great deal of strong debate
The judges gave it to Farley straight
“You’re not as good looking,
It’s Patrick we’re booking,
He dances best and you’re no lightweight.”



There was an old episode of Saturday Night Live where Chris Farley and Patrick 
Swayze competed to see if they could make an all-male dance team.  It was 
hilarious watching Farley trying to dance.
